Welcome from the head teacher

Welcome to the Oxfordshire Hospital School (OHS)

It is my privilege to be Headteacher of this unique school, we are a highly qualified, dedicated and enthusiastic team that consistently transforms learning outcomes for the young people we teach. The school is hugely ambitious. We work tirelessly to improve the quality of learning for the children in our care.

We are proud of the learning culture we have created at the School and the strong values that extend from this. We are innovative and skilled professionals who have developed inspirational approaches and safe, supportive learning environments to improve outcomes for young people. We are also proud of the relationships that we develop with our stakeholders; families, young people, schools, Health Care Trusts, charities and other professional groups which underpin our holistic understanding and facilitates well matched, yet ambitious, learning pathways and outcomes.

At the OHS, we believe in a completely personalised approach. We are dedicated to providing individualised support and guidance, and a curriculum tailored to meet the needs of each student. This personalised approach is a golden thread that is woven into the fabric of our school and can be seen in everything we do – from our systems and processes to our teaching methods and relationships with pupils.

Whether you are a parent, a pupil, a potential job applicant, or an interested visitor, I hope you enjoy finding out more about the OHS from this website. We look forward to welcoming you to our dynamic and successful learning community in the future.

Oxfordshire Hospital School (OHS) is an Oxfordshire County Council (OCC) maintained Hospital School based across a number of settings throughout the county of Oxfordshire and is designated as a Special School. The school has three main settings. Please use the links below to find out more about our work. 

  1. Children’s Hospital Teaching Sector
  2. Highfield Adolescent Unit
  3. Outreach Teaching Service
